VZ is an innovative tool that simplifies front-end development by integrating AI to generate applications based on user prompts. It enables developers and designers to create complete applications, including backend integration, through intuitive prompts, significantly reducing the barriers to entry for those less experienced in front-end technologies. The integration of AI like VZ into the development process signifies a paradigm shift in software engineering. By automating routine coding tasks, developers can focus on higher-order problem-solving, enabling them to leverage their expertise more effectively. This reduces friction in collaboration between frontend and backend teams, increasing overall productivity. However, care must be taken to ensure quality control in AI-generated outputs, as reliance on these tools may lead to suboptimal solutions if not managed properly.
The rise of tools like VZ in the developer toolkit transforms the way programming is taught and learned. By allowing novice programmers to engage with complex systems through intuitive AI interfaces, these tools foster a more inclusive environment for learning. As students engage with these platforms, they not only gain technical skills but also develop a deeper understanding of full-stack development. This encourages a new generation of engineers who are versatile in both frontend and backend technologies.
